>>>> All other uses of kfifo_to_user() I saw use a mutex instead of spin
>>>> lock. I don't see a reason for disabling interrupts here.
>>>
>>> The Counter character device interface is special in this case because
>>> counter->events could be accessed from an interrupt context. This is
>>> possible if counter_push_event() is called for an interrupt (as is the
>>> case for the 104_quad_8 driver). In this case, we can't use mutex
>>> because we can't sleep in an interrupt context, so our only option is to
>>> use spin lock.
>>>
>>
>>
>> The way I understand it, locking is only needed for concurrent readers
>> and locking between reader and writer is not needed.
> 
> You're right, it does say in the kfifo.h comments that with only one
> concurrent reader and one current write, we don't need extra locking to
> use these macros. Because we only have one kfifo_to_user() operating on
> counter->events, does that mean we don't need locking at all here for
> the counter_chrdev_read() function?
> 
> William Breathitt Gray
> 

Even if we have the policy that only one file handle to the chrdev
can be open at a time, it is still possible that the it could be
read from multiple threads. So it I think it makes sense to keep
it just to be safe.
